Bounded Drivers in Immune Geometry: Supplementary Data and Analysis

Description

This dataset contains supplementary data and analysis for the research on bounded drivers in immune geometry. The analysis focuses on identifying critical parameters that control immune system organization and dynamics in different immune states.

The supplementary file TableS2_ALL_runs.tsv contains comprehensive analysis results including mutual information (MI) measurements across multiple immune states, phase transition indicators, and bounded driver identification using geometric methods.

Key analysis components:
- Immune state characterization using single-cell transcriptomics
- Critical phenomena detection and analysis
- Bounded driver identification through mutual information calculations
- Geometric constraints on immune system dynamics
- Phase transition analysis in immune populations

This data supports research on systems immunology and complex biological phenomena in immune system evolution and adaptation.
